Goblin India Limited has scheduled a meeting of its Board of Directors for Tuesday, August 4, 2026, to approve the company’s financial results for the fiscal year ended March 31, 2026, and consider strategic measures for future growth. The primary agenda includes discussing an increase in the company’s authorized share capital, a move aimed at facilitating working capital raises to support expansion plans. This capital structure adjustment signals management’s intent to secure funding flexibility for upcoming operational requirements.

The Board will also review and approve the Directors’ Report along with requisite annexures for FY26. Additionally, directors will take note of the Secretarial Audit Report for the financial year 2025-26. These approvals are standard procedural steps required under corporate governance regulations to ensure compliance and transparency in reporting.

Auditor Appointments and AGM Logistics

The meeting will address key governance appointments for the upcoming fiscal year. The Board is set to consider and approve the appointment of an Internal Auditor for FY27 (financial year 2026-27). Similarly, the appointment of a Secretarial Auditor for FY27 will be deliberated and approved during the session.

Logistical preparations for the 37th Annual General Meeting (AGM) are also on the agenda. The Board will fix the day, date, time, and place for convening the AGM. Furthermore, it will determine the closure dates for the register of members and share transfer books to establish the record date for AGM eligibility. The draft notice for the AGM will be considered for circulation to members, and the appointment of a scrutinizer to oversee the voting process will be approved.

Trading Window Closure

In compliance with SEBI (Prohibition of Insider Trading) Regulations, 2015, and the company’s Code of Conduct to Regulate, Monitor and Report Trading by Insiders, the trading window for dealing in Goblin India’s securities has been closed. This restriction applies to all designated persons and their immediate relatives. The window will remain closed until 48 hours after the announcement of the board meeting’s outcome.

What the Numbers Show

While no financial figures were disclosed in this notice, the decision to increase authorized capital indicates a proactive approach to funding. Companies typically raise authorized capital when they anticipate significant equity or debt issuances. For Goblin India, this suggests that future working capital requirements may be substantial enough to necessitate additional share issuance capacity, potentially impacting existing shareholders through dilution if new shares are issued at par or discount. Investors should monitor subsequent filings for specific amounts related to these capital raises.

Goblin India Ltd has appointed Ms. Khushbu Bharakatya as its Company Secretary and Compliance Officer, effective July 24, 2026. The Board of Directors approved the appointment during a meeting held on the same day, fulfilling statutory requirements under Section 203 of the Companies Act, 2013 and Regulation 6 of the SEBI (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015. This move strengthens the company’s governance framework by filling a key compliance role.

The appointment was recommended by the Nomination & Remuneration Committee and formally approved by the Board, which convened at 4:00 p.m. and concluded at 4:40 p.m. on July 24, 2026. The decision aligns with the company’s earlier intimation submitted to stock exchanges on July 21, 2026, pursuant to Regulation 29 of the SEBI LODR Regulations. The disclosure was made under Regulation 30 of the SEBI LODR Regulations, read along with circular HO/49/14/14(7)2025-CFD-POD2/I/3762/2026 dated January 30, 2026.

Ms. Bharakatya is an Associate Member of the Institute of Company Secretaries of India (ICSI), holding membership number 63413. She brings comprehensive experience in secretarial and compliance management across various organizations. Her appointment ensures continuity in regulatory adherence and corporate governance practices for Goblin India Ltd.
